About Vegan Street Fair

Vegan Street Fair has evolved from an annual flagship festival into LA's defining monthly vegan ritual, with 2026 running a full year of monthly editions anchored at 1036 Broxton Avenue in Westwood — the largest pedestrian plaza in Los Angeles. The format stays consistent: free outdoor entry, 30+ food vendors, live entertainment and a rotating cast of lifestyle brands, with editions shifting between daytime and evening depending on season.

The 2026 calendar kicked off with the flagship 28-29 March weekend in Westwood, with additional monthly dates confirmed through April, May, August (night edition) and October (back to daytime), plus more added rolling through the year. Each edition has its own theme and vendor mix, so regulars build it into their calendar without worrying about repetition. The Westwood Village location puts the fair in the middle of UCLA student territory with strong foot traffic, excellent metro access via the Expo Line extension, and enough nearby parking garages to handle the weekend crowds.

Beyond LA, Vegan Street Fair licences the format to sister events in other cities — historically including Houston, Orlando and New York — though the monthly LA edition is the true home ground. The vendor mix skews toward LA's legendary vegan food scene: expect jackfruit tacos, plant-based Korean barbecue, vegan sushi, dairy-free ice cream sandwiches, raw desserts, cold-pressed juices and a growing contingent of vegan craft beer and natural wine booths. Live DJs spin across the fair from late morning to sunset (or sunset to night on evening editions).

Entry is always free to walk in — the fair makes its money from optional tasting passes and VIP packages that get you priority lines and exclusive samples. Most attendees just pay per vendor as they go. Practical tip: Westwood gets hot from May through September, so either come before noon or opt for the August night edition when temperatures drop and the plaza turns into a proper street party.
